Nos 11-17 Donegall Street, Belfast

A long-term vacant 1950’s building, originally a retail and wholesale Easons. There is the following application (8 December 2016) for planning permission “LA04/2016/2620/F Change of use from vacant building to hotel (25 bedrooms). Single storey extension and fifth storey rooftop extension. Elevation changes. 11-17 Donegall Street Belfast BT1 2FF”.
